Mountain Playmates is a novel written by Helen Rickey Albee and published in the year 1900. The book is set in the mountains and tells the story of two young girls, Nettie and Ruth, who live in a small village. The girls are best friends and enjoy spending their days playing in the woods and exploring the mountains.As the story progresses, the girls encounter a group of boys who are also exploring the mountains. The boys, who are around the same age as Nettie and Ruth, become fast friends with the girls and they all spend their days together, playing and exploring.The book is a charming tale of friendship and adventure. It captures the innocence and simplicity of childhood, and the joy of exploring the natural world.
